Ingredients

  • Filling Options:

    • 8 oz. sliced mushrooms
    • 1 Tbsp butter
    • 1 pinch each of salt and black pepper
    • 2 cloves minced garlic
    • 1 large pizza dough (homemade or store-bought)
    • 6 slices provolone cheese
    • 2 oz. pepperoni slices
    •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• Optional Topping:
    • 1.5 Tbsp olive oil
    • 1.5 Tbsp grated Parmesan cheese
    • ½ tsp Italian seasoning
    • ¼ tsp garlic powder

Meal Prep Steps

  1. Preparation & Sauteing (30 minutes):

    • Preheat your oven to 400°F.
    • Slice the mushrooms and mince the garlic.
    • In a skillet, melt the butter and sauté mushrooms with a pinch of salt and pepper until they release their water. Add garlic and cook until liquid evaporates.
  2. Dough Rolling:

    • Roll the pizza dough into a 10×14 inch rectangle. If making multiple stromboli, consider doubling the ingredients!
  3. Layering Fillings:

    • Add provolone, sautéed mushrooms, pepperoni, and mozzarella, leaving space around the edges for sealing.
  4. Rolling & Shaping:

    • Roll the dough tightly, seam side down, tucking ends under to seal. You can prepare multiple rolls at once for easy meals later.
  5. Freezing Option:

    • At this point, if you’re not baking right away, wrap the unbaked stromboli tightly in plastic wrap and freeze for up to 3 months. Just remember not to add the topping oil or slits yet!
  6. Baking:
    • If baking immediately, mix the topping ingredients and brush over the rolled stromboli. Cut slits in the top and bake for 25 minutes until golden brown.

Storage Options

  • Leftovers:

    • Store any leftover slices in an airtight container in the refrigerator for 3-4 days. They can be warmed in the microwave or oven.
  • Freezing Fully Cooked Stromboli:
    • For longer-term storage, freeze baked stromboli slices. Wrap individually in plastic wrap and place in a freezer bag. They will last up to 3 months.

Quick Reheating Tips

  • From Frozen:

    • Thaw overnight in the fridge, then reheat in the oven at 350°F until warmed through. Use foil to prevent over-browning.
  • From the Fridge:
    • Heat in the microwave for a quick snack or reheat in an air fryer for a crispy finish.
